Oliver Mears is The Royal Opera’s Director of Opera. Mears studied English and history at Oxford University and began his career assisting playwright Howard Barker. In 2004 he cofounded London-based opera company Second Movement and directed numerous site-specific productions for the company, including several UK stage premieres. He was Artistic Director of Northern Ireland Opera from the company’s foundation in 2010 until 2017. In 2012 Mears was nominated for the UK TMA Achievement in Opera Award for his leadership of Northern Ireland Opera, and in 2013 was nominated for the International Opera Award for Best Newcomer (Director). He joined The Royal Opera in March 2017.
